id=\"h-faa-advisory-coverage-and-scope\">FAA Advisory Coverage and Scope<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>The FAA warnings were disseminated via a series of NOTAMs targeting flight operations over Mexico, several Central American countries, Ecuador and Colombia, as well as over segments of the eastern Pacific.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The agency specifically highlighted that \u201cpotential risks exist for aircraft at all altitudes,\u201d underscoring that military activity and associated navigation anomalies could affect commercial flights in these regions.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Notices apply primarily to U.S.-registered carriers and commercial operators, including pilots exercising privileges under FAA certificates.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The caution reflects concerns that military aircraft might operate without standard surveillance signatures \u2014 such as active transponders \u2014 which could reduce situational awareness for both pilots and air traffic control.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>National and international carriers traversing these routes are being advised to thoroughly review NOTAMs before flight planning and to coordinate closely with air navigation service providers.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ure Pirro<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-geopolitical-triggers-of-the-advisory\">Geopolitical Triggers of the Advisory<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>The FAA\u2019s issuance follows months of intensified U.S. military engagement in the region.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>A sustained campaign of strikes targeting maritime drug\u2011trafficking vessels in the Caribbean Sea and eastern Pacific, as well as a large\u2011scale operation in Caracas, Venezuela, that resulted in the capture of President Nicol\u00e1s Maduro, has heightened tensions and prompted a reassessment of risk by civil aviation authorities.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>These developments have also included discussions of further military actions involving Mexico and Colombia.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>A notable factor in aviation risk matrices was a December 2025 incident involving a <a href=\"https:\/\/aviationa2z.com\/index.php\/tag\/jetblue-airways\/\">JetBlue Airways (J6)<\/a> Airbus A320, whose climb was interrupted to avoid a near collision with a U.S. Air Force tanker aircraft operating near Venezuela with its transponder off.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img decoding=\"async\" width=\"1800\" https:\/\/commons.wikimedia.org\/w\/index.php?curid=31879005<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-regional-responses-and-impact\">Regional Responses and Impact<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Mexico\u2019s civil aviation authorities clarified that the FAA advisories are preventive measures and have no direct impact on the country\u2019s sovereign airspace or on carriers based there.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Officials stated that civil aviation operations through Mexican airspace remain unaffected, with no imposed restrictions or changes to existing flight procedures.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Airlines operating internationally have adjusted their flight planning processes in response to the FAA guidance, ensuring that route risk assessments account for the potential of military operations intersecting civil flight paths. <\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Although there have been no reported disruptions directly caused by military activity since the NOTAMs were issued, the advisory has encouraged operators to maintain heightened situational awareness in the affected regions.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\"
